Q22: Consider the following statements regarding the Khadi and Village Industries Commission (KVIC):
Assertion (A): KVIC is the nodal agency for implementing the Prime Minister's Employment Generation Programme (PMEGP) at the national level.
Reason (R): KVIC is a statutory body established under the KVIC Act, 1956, with the mandate to plan, promote, and organize khadi and village industries.

✅ Correct Answer: A
Correct Option: A Concept: KVIC Role and Mandate.
Assertion (A) is True: PMEGP (the flagship credit-linked subsidy scheme for self-employment) is implemented by KVIC at the national level.
Reason (R) is True: KVIC is a statutory body (Act of 1956) specifically tasked with promoting village industries.
Connection: Because KVIC has the statutory mandate and the necessary rural network to organize village industries, the Government designated it as the nodal agency for this national employment scheme.
